SADC members declare dispute with Cites, threaten to withdraw their membership: They argue that the international wildlife treaty is undermining sustainable use of species in the region such as elephants.
states have expressed their “grave concern” with the implementation of a wildlife trade treaty they say is undermining their efforts to secure social and environmental justice through the sustainable use of the
